From 30 August 2024 to 8 October 2024, Brazil's Supreme Federal Court judge Alexandre de Moraes imposed a block of X in Brazil. This occurred after the social network's chairman Elon Musk refused to appoint a legal representative in the country, which led Moraes to freeze Starlink's financial assets and impose fines for non-compliance.

Censorship in Brazil, both cultural and political, occurred throughout the whole period following the colonization of the country.Even though most state censorship ended just before the period of redemocratization that started in 1985, Brazil still experiences a certain amount of non-official censorship today.
